site stats

Csect in assembler

WebJan 20, 2011 · PGMB CSECT ENTRY HOUSE KEEPING WTO '* PGMY IS STARTING...' EXIT HOUSE KEEPING. I tried my luck by going ahead and running. ... The best way to shoot ones leg in Assembler is to use WTO's recklessly, especially in the called pgm. WTOs tend to corrupt R1 and R2 where in R1 holds the parameter list address.

CSECT (Control Section) - IBM Mainframe Assembly

WebD65159.id.diff. No One Temporary. Actions WebCSECT (Control Section) this is control section, there for each module can have the division for controlling a particular region. also see LTORG ... It's used for divide the programs into submodules. As here, through Virtual … trimbow forms https://lomacotordental.com

Structured Programming in Assembler Session 16321 - SHARE

WebThe first section of a program may be initiated via the START, CSECT or RSECT assembler instructions – START – initiates the first or only section of a source module – CSECT – can be used anywhere in the source module to initiate or continue a control section – RSECT – similar to CSECT but causes the assembler to check for possible WebThe 3 Get CPU routines are written in assembler. These assembler routines are getting Ithe CPU Usage using an IBM Supplied macro named TIMEUSED. ... * This program codes the SaveArea in the CSECT for Speed. * End: Program Entry * * *-----* PROGRAM LOGIC. THISPGM EQU * L R2,0(R1) Parm 1: PIC 9(12)V9(6) or 9(18) COMP-5. ... WebJun 8, 2015 · By definition, a control section (CSECT) is “a block of coding that can be relocated (independent of other coding) without altering the operating logic of the … trimbow hersteller

IBM Basic Assembly Language and successors - Wikipedia

Category:Re: SMP/E and IDR (was: Binder SETSSI ...?)

Tags:Csect in assembler

Csect in assembler

IBM Basic Assembly Language and successors - Wikipedia

WebMarch. Pre Assembly VIP & Speaker Private Dinner Dallas. Cloud Transformation Central Assembly Hosted in Dallas. CIO Central Assembly Hosted in Dallas. CISO Central … WebBasic Assembly Language (BAL) is the commonly used term for a low-level programming language used on IBM System/360 and successor mainframes. ... HELLO CSECT The …

Csect in assembler

Did you know?

WebMar 21, 2010 · Very large assembly language programs will require more than one control section.In any case, the programs we write will require only one CSECT, even assuming the addressing constraints imposed by the old System/370 architecture. A program with a single CSECT may be started in one of two ways. For example, WebThe first section of a program maybe initiated via the START, CSECT or RSECT assembler instructions – START – initiates the first or only section of a source module – CSECT – …

WebFirst, copy the following Assembler program into a new member of your ASSIGNS PDSE named ASSIGN8. Be sure the program is surrounded by the correct JCL as before: PRINT NOGEN ***** ***** * * * * * * * CSCI 360 ASSIGNMENT 8 current semester * * * * * * * * * * * * * * * * * ** * ** PAYROLL2 CSECT STANDARD ENTRY LINKAGE WITH R12 AS BASE … WebApr 13, 2024 · This is a very basic example, and introduces some advanced assembler concepts, like a DSECT (dummy section), which describes an area without actually allocating storage in the program. ... Subrtn CSECT , Allows subroutines in a different object STCK 0(R13) Saves the timestamp in the stack STM R0,R15,8(R13) Save the caller's …

WebJun 13, 2008 · Could anyone explian what is purpose of declaring multiple CSECT inside a single assembler program, instead of keeping them in separate file. One reason was to … WebJul 2, 2024 · The only reference to the statement END OF MEMBER in the HLASM docs is that it is part of the HLASM exit processing. The END OF MEMBER call simplifies stack …

WebAug 6, 2012 · BASIC CSECT , T1 DS CL(L'ABC) T2 DS CL(ABC_LEN) ... German is essentially a form of assembly language consisting entirely of far calls heavily accented with throaty guttural sounds. ---ilvi French is essentially German with messed-up pronunciation and spelling. --Robert B Wilson

WebApr 13, 2024 · This is a very basic example, and introduces some advanced assembler concepts, like a DSECT (dummy section), which describes an area without actually … trimbow how to takehttp://www.simotime.com/asmasm01.htm trimbow icsWebAssembly listings are generated whenever the counter is greater than zero. .octa bignums. This directive expects zero or more bignums, separated by commas. For each bignum, it emits a 16-byte integer. The term "octa" comes from contexts in which a "word" is two bytes; hence octa-word for 16 bytes. trimbow inhaler canada